- Composable Software
- Composable software is key for modern enterprises.
- AI should assist in building complex features from existing code bases.
- Challenges in AI-driven development involve inconsistent design and dependency management.
- AI’s Role in Software Development
- Current AI tools excel in generating simple code snippets but struggle with larger code bases.
- Emphasis on teaching AI to utilize existing components and maintain consistency.
